13 Nelson Dr. sits in Randolph, close to the intersection of North Pearl Street and Montello Street. This building has a solid presence in the neighborhood. A notable feature nearby is the Neponset River, adding to the pleasant surroundings. Quick access to public transportation enhances connectivity. The property was built in 1974 and consists of 3 stories, housing 7 condominium units. Each unit offers 2 bedrooms and ranges in size from 710 to 810 square feet. Open living rooms provide ample space for various activities. The building's layout supports versatile living arrangements that cater to different lifestyles. Prices for these units range from $141,625 to $195,000. This variance reflects the different sizes and features of the units. High demand keeps the market active, with units priced according to their appeal. The average price per square foot presents an accessible entry point for buyers looking in this area. Ownership includes several shared amenities, making daily life simpler. An HOA fee covers hot water, sewer, water, trash, and snow removal. Residents enjoy additional conveniences like laundry facilities, a swimming pool, and tennis courts. Nearby parks offer outdoor options for relaxation and recreation. Local dining spots include Ming Restaurant and Golden Pacific, providing attractive choices for meals. The St Boniface Haiti Foundation serves the community, adding to the area’s family-friendly atmosphere. This pleasant mix of services and amenities contributes to the overall appeal of living at 13 Nelson Dr.

This neighborhood indicates a good mix of people which makes it a good place for families. About 16.33% are children aged 0–14, 21.7% are young adults between 15–29, 19.56% are adults aged 30–44, 19.36% are in the 45–59 range and 23.06% are seniors aged 60 and above. Commuting options are also varying where 76.84% of residents relying on driving, while others prefer public transit around 12.48%, walking around 0%, biking around 0.53%, allowing residents to choose travel modes that best fit their daily routines. Most homes in the area are with 59.2% of units owner occupied and 40.8% are rented. The neighborhood offers different household types. About 32.56% are single family homes and 16.09% are multi family units. Around 20.76% are single-person households, while 79.24% are multi person households. This mix works well for families, roommates, and individuals. Education levels in the neighborhood vary widely where 21.2% of residents have bachelor’s degrees. Around 25.21% have high school or college education. Another 10.33% hold diplomas while 8.31% have completed postgraduate studies. The remaining are 34.94% with other types of qualifications.
